Types of Childcare Alternatives

There are numerous forms of childcare solutions, each catering to various age groups and schedules. A few of the most common forms of child care choices consist of:

These facilities tend to be accredited and regulated by the condition, making sure they meet specific standards for protection, hygiene, and staff skills. Daycare facilities provide organized activities, meals, and direction for kids in an organization environment.

  1. Family Child Care Homes: Family child care houses tend to be small, home-based childcare services operate by an individual caregiver or a tiny set of caregivers. These providers offer a more customized and family-like environment for the kids, with a lot fewer kiddies in attention compared to daycare facilities. Family childcare homes may offer versatile hours and prices, making all of them a well known choice for parents who need more individualized maintain their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ools are academic institutions that provide very early childhood training for the kids usually between your many years of 2 to 5 years old. These programs focus on organizing kids for kindergarten by introducing all of them to standard academic principles, personal abilities, and psychological development. Preschools frequently are powered by a school-year schedule and provide part-time or full-time alternatives for moms and dads.

  1. Before and After School products: Before and after school programs are designed to supply maintain school-aged kids through the hours before and after the standard college day. These programs provide multiple activities, homework assistance, and guidance for the kids while moms and dads are in work. Before and after school programs are generally offered by schools, neighborhood centers, or exclusive companies.

  1. Nanny or Au Pair: Nannies and au sets tend to be people who offer in-home child care solutions for households. Nannies tend to be skilled experts who provide full time care for kids in the family members' home, while au pairs tend to be teenagers from international countries just who stay aided by the household and provide social change and child care. Nannies and au pairs offer personalized care and mobility in scheduling for moms and dads.

Things to consider Whenever Choosing Child Care

Whenever choosing childcare towards you, you will need to consider a few factors to ensure that you find a good and ideal option for your son or daughter. A few of the important aspects to think about consist of: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: It is essential to decide on a licensed and accredited childcare supplier, because ensures that the center meets specific standards for protection, hygiene, staff skills, and system quality. Licensing and accreditation display your provider has actually withstood a rigorous evaluation procedure and is devoted to maintaining large requirements of care.

  1. Team Qualifications and Training: The qualifications and instruction of the staff at childcare facility are crucial in offering quality take care of kids. Look for providers that have trained and skilled caregivers, and staff who will be certified in CPR and first aid. Staff-to-child ratios are important, while they determine the level of interest and guidance that each child obtains.

  1. Curriculum and Program Activities: Consider the curriculum and program activities offered by the child treatment supplier, while they play a substantial part when you look at the development and discovering of one's kid. Seek out programs that provide age-appropriate activities, academic opportunities, and opportunities for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um which includes play, art, songs, and outside time can contribute to your son or daughter's total development.

  1. Health and Safety Policies: make sure the kid care supplier has actually rigid safe practices guidelines in position to safeguard the well-being of one's child. Search for facilities that follow appropriate hygiene practices, have protected entry and exit treatments, and maintain a clean and child-friendly environment. Enquire about emergency treatments, illness policies, and exactly how the provider manages accidents or incidents.

  1. Parent Involvement and correspondence: Pick a young child treatment supplier that encourages parent involvement and keeps available communication with households. Choose providers offering options for parents to participate in activities, occasions, and conferences, plus regular changes on the young child's development and wellbeing. A strong cooperation between moms and dads and caregivers can lead to a confident and supporting child care experience.
